An Analysis of the Resumption of Diplomatic Relations Between Pakistan and Afghanistan

Strategic Council Online– Interview: A senior analyst on South Asian affairs stated that after a period of escalating tensions, which led to the mass expulsion of Afghan refugees from Pakistan and a downgrade in diplomatic relations between Islamabad and Kabul, the two sides have strategically resumed relations at the ambassador level. This development, which followed high-level consultations and coincided with an informal trilateral meeting of the foreign ministers of Pakistan, Afghanistan, and China in Beijing, signals a shared willingness to rebuild trust and deepen security and economic cooperation. This diplomatic shift must be understood as the result of intersecting security, economic, and geopolitical factors.
